rubbish collection) to calculate the total rates payable. You should discover details of the GRV and price in the dollar used to compute your prices in the bill notification. If you have any inquiries on the rate in the buck or levies, please call your particular neighborhood council or ranking authority.The assessment is performed every 3 years for the urban area and 3 to 6 years for regional locations, depending on the city government. Discover details of one of the most current day of evaluation for municipal and regional neighborhood federal governments. Valuers at Landgate gather and evaluate proof at the date of assessment to establish residential or commercial property market degrees.
The Greenhouse for Beginners
Provided the moment it requires to identify the GRV for all residential or commercial properties, there is an elapsed time in between the day of appraisal and the effective date of the GRV (when the evaluation can be related to produce prices or charges). For neighborhood governments located in the city this timeframe is 23 months, while for regional areas this timeframe is 11 months.

(https://www.anime-planet.com/users/thegreenhouse)With numerous actual estate firms managing several structures, they needed a fast and very easy method to evaluate information. When rent rolls were very first established, the system was an innovative idea that decreased the element of risk in purchasing buildings. A lease roll maintains important property information in one location, assisting future sales to interested realty buyers.
This collaboration of information permits easy perusal and educated reasonings. Rent rolls are mostly made use of by residential property supervisors, landlords, and realty investment firms. They can be dealt on the exclusive market to give insight right into rental revenues in the location and assistance customers evaluate the top quality of a structure.
